What is IRAC?

Explanation:
IRAC stands for Interim Rapid Action Change. It is issued to expedite an urgent operation or maintenance change when a safety or readiness issue must be addressed quickly, bypassing the longer normal change process. It’s a temporary, controlled action with defined limits, meant to restore or maintain safety until a permanent solution is approved and implemented. It isn’t optional, nor is it just a caution or a note—those options don’t capture the urgent, temporary authority and purpose behind an IRAC.
